Analysis
Turks and Caicos Islands recorded -3.24 % change on previous year for rural population, annual growth rate in 2025.
That represents a change of down 2.1% on the previous year and down 418.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, rural population, annual growth rate in Turks and Caicos Islands peaked at 2.34 % change on previous year in 1975 and was at its lowest, -3.24 % change on previous year, in 1988.
That places Turks and Caicos Islands 199th out of 208 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
The year-on-year percentage change in Rural population. Computed from consecutive annual observations; years either side of a gap are skipped rather than bridged.
Computed from
- Rural population World Urbanization Prospects, United Nations (UN)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
